Xml transformation in data stage download

When you have multiple projects with many configurations the devstaging. Furthermore, generate xml data is usually only the first step of your operation. Microsoft has a neat out of the box solution for web application projects configuration transform which gives you the ability to have multiple configurations for each build environment i. Professional xslt programmers reference xml writer. The vpivot step is used to transform the values in a column in to a single row. You can use the pack to read and write xml data with infosphere datastage and qualitystage server and parallel jobs. The xml transformation stage previously called the xml transform stage allows you to process an xml document into one or more solr documents and to specify mappings between elements and document fields. We can create an xml definition in power center from an xml file, dtd file, xml schema, flat file definition, or relational table definition. Developing an odi xml to database transformation using interface with odi constraint. This is the stage that will allow you to take data from a non xml format and convert it into xml. Open the xml file click on the link below the xml document will be displayed with colorcoded root and child elements except in safari. A sequential file stage, xml input stage located under the real time category, and a peek stage. I am not geting the expected result as described below.

Informatica power center has powerful in built functionality to process xml data. Hi all, i need to perform a transformation from one xml format to other xml format. Can anyone give some more inputs on the xml stages. This is the stage that will allow you to take data from a nonxml format and convert it into xml. Viewing xml files in ie, chrome, firefox, safari, and opera. One of the columns that is being selected and is thus inserted as a. Both formats can be imported to the europass online editor at a later stage for editing, or to.

I am new to the world of xml and xsl transformation, i hope someone can help me with this xsl transformation for an xml. This scenario is useful when you develop an xml document and the xslt document is in its final form. Execute an xslt transformation from the xml editor. I am trying to transform one xml document to another. Example is a step by step guide on how to convert internal table data to xml format. This xsl transformer xslt lets you transform an xml file using an xsl extensible stylesheet language file. Filetoxml editor and data mapper transform data with ease.

Importing xml schema files into the information server is a prerequisite for creating xml transformations. A simple and sample program to get the internal table data. How to convert excel to xml in data transformation youtube. An xml transformation goes through the xml tree, examining the elements and other nodes and transforming the ones that match the criteria the tree consists of nodes that can be the following. The third stage in the eiconsole is the source transform highlighted blue area, top, shown below. Xml to xml transformation using xslt stack overflow. By now you are probably wondering exactly how xslt goes about processing an xml. Examples of transforming xml data the examples all use one data file, departments.

Xml stage that supports interaction with rest application programming. Xml, extensible markup language is a markup language that defines a set of rules for encoding documents in a format that is readable. For example, you may have an incoming message that contains the current date in the yearmonthday format. Xml output stage is one of the most used stage of xml pack of ibm datastage quality stage. To extract data from xml documents and insert into database tables, txs provides a number of variants of shredding procedures. Have you thought about having and or creating a separate staging for the. An assembly editor that you use to create an assembly, which is a series of steps that perform enrichments and transformations on hierarchical data. Somehow this ability is not included in other project types. Ibm infosphere datastage xml transformation, version 8.

The new xml stage provides a transformation mapping tool that leverages the xml schemas of the processed documents and the stage input and output links structure. The new transformation stage is the key to making datastage a true xml etl tool the ability to transform multiple relational sources into a hierarchical xml file or vice versa and the ability to convert from one xml format to another. Generate simple transformation for xml in abap part ii. The following is the xml that i am trying to transform to another xml format using the xsl file also describe below canceljob. A schema library manager that you use to import xml schemas into the metadata repository and to organize them into libraries that can be shared across all ibm infosphere datastage projects.

Boolean that specifies whether the xml parser preserves leading and trailing. Pilotfish eiconsole tutorial transforming data from nonxml. Data transformation is the process of converting data or information from one format to another, usually from the format of a source system into the required format of a new destination system. Examples of transforming xml data hierarchical data stage. Execute an xslt transformation visual studio microsoft docs. So client side javascript is the obvious way to go in xml data generation. The data file is validated according with the scheme, than it is reproduced. You can also chose your indentation level if the result is an xml file. Xsl transformation transforming xml to html what if you want to transform the following xml document open it with ie5 into html.

I kept the data type as varchar for all the columns, you may change it depending on the requirement. Transforming data for reuse and republication with xml. For example, with a sufficiently intelligent stylesheet, you could generate pdf or postscript output from the xml data. Its not entirely clear to me how you are trying to do this, but basically the xslt is never executed so youre seeing the raw text content of your source document. Ibm infosphere datastage xml pack ibm knowledge center. This video will explain the steps to convert an excel file to xml file using data processor. In this case, the transformation distributes data from a chart to a web page.

The datagrid is populated using a dataset that is filled using a sql query. Fill in any root name of the xml for rootname and created in first stage for typename. In computing, extract, transform, load etl is the general procedure of copying data from one. The xml transformation is a new stage for datastage 8. Informatica transformations are repository objects which can read, modify or pass data to the defined target structures like tables, files, or any other targets required.

If you have a configuration file named based on the stage name in your pipeline, you can use. Download jsimplex visual xsl transformation tool for free. Before we start configuring, first, let me connect with the informatica repository service. Informatica power center has powerful inbuilt functionality to process xml data. This article introduces streaming transformations for xml, a templatebased xml transformation language that operates on streams of sax events. The conversion process described in the demo tab is taking advantage on the capability to export the metadata from ds into xml and import the metadata in another xml format into powercenter. An introduction to streaming transformations for xml. Draganddrop tools make it easy to quickly create nodes that represent individual stages in your xml processing application. Xpath expressions look like a traditional file path in a directory. Root, which can include the root and all that it contains. The enterprise integration transform connector converts data from one format to another format. Transformation steps for the hierarchical data stage.

Use the hierarchical stage to parse, compose, and transform xml data. Downloading, importing, and configuring the iis igc examples application file. To top it all off, my java program wont compile the style sheet. If you add a reference to the above stylesheet to your original xml document look at line 2, your browser will nicely transform your xml document into html open it in ie5. Now i will generate the simple transformation as below. Data stage is and etl extend, transformer, load tool. Programming forum software development forum discussion question rat1973 0 newbie poster 11 years ago.

An xml transformation language is a programming language designed specifically to transform an input xml document into an output document which satisfies some specific goal. Download xml software, json software, data transformation. For this purpose we use the xml input stage that is part of the real time processing stages in the palette section. Awardwinning xml development environment for advanced data. Transforming xml data with xslt the java tutorials java. The xml parser for java might also include an integrated xsl transformation xslt processor for transforming xml data using xsl stylesheets. Xml generator transformation in informatica example. My first step is to try an do a really simple example. You can use the hierarchical data stage in parallel jobs not in server jobs. Ds is the data integration tool of choice for the ibm customers, which is informatica powercenter equivalent. How to perform streaming transform of large xml documents. Anywhere integration with ibm infosphere datastage v11.

Xml is used to create structure, store, and transport information. Pilotfish eiconsole tutorial transforming data from non. Then drag the data root into simple transformation. The extensible stylesheet language transformations xslt apis can be used for many purposes. On row databound event you can use the followind code. On one of my pages i have a datagrid object with a few columns a datetime, a few text fields, etc. The next code example shows one of the methods to write a transformation. Just wanted to quickly add some more information to my last post on the same topic discovering a hidden gem. Jun 05, 2007 learn how to use mapforce to map or transform xml data in a visual way, creating xslt 1. Currently in most of the organizations data is storing in the format of xml files. On the xml to excel tab, choose if you want to include a header line based on the tags block of the xml data to the output file. Using the xslt processor, you can easily transform xml documents from xml to xml, xml to html, or virtually to any other textbased format.

It describes the flow of data from a data source to a data target. An xml schema definition xsd, is a framework document that defines the rules and. Before that, i decided to implement the concept on a. Next, well view it at the routing stage, which is after it has undergone transformation to xml. Xml data can be tranformed to and from html form in a general manner, we can take advantage of it to make a webbased light weight general xml editor transformation between html form and xml data mapping between html form and xml data. Doing so will enable you to have full relational database capabilities for xml, despite it being a document store, nonrelational, data format. Informatica transformations informatica tutorial edureka. Sometimes you have to transform large xml files, and write your application so that the memory footprint of the application is predictable. The attached file in a compressed format contains xml schemas, xml data file, and sample jobs that are documented in the xml. A structure with an xml file and a transformation scheme. The first stage is a structural transformation, in which the data is converted from the. To do so, we have to provide the informatica admin console credentials. Consider the following xsl document open it with ie5 as an html template to populate a html.

Xml transformation in informatica perficient blogs. Then it assigns xml content to the xml control using the documentcontent property. Hence, it becomes inevitable for one to know how to createparsetransform xml files in an etl tool like ibm datastage. After the data is in an xml format, you will configure the xslt to logically map the data from this xml format onto the.

Create a new datastage parallel job with 3 stages linked together. But generally, xslt is used to generate formatted html output, or to create an alternative xml representation of the data. The problem isnt with your xslt code, it is with the way you are running or rather, not running the transformation. Lets see how to use this xml generator transformation in informatica to generate an xml file using the sql database table. An xml parser provides the required functionality to access or modify data in an xml document. Net framework class library to transform xml data into various user interfaces. This is where the data transformation process begins. In this article, lets explore java xml parser in detail. In this case, our stage output will be the binary representation of the excel worksheet.

An excellent way of data testing using xml technologies. New hierarchical transformer makes datastage great a xml tool. This article shows you how to use xml transformation classes defined in the. Datastage integration with xml files perficient blogs. However, some stages can accept more than one data input and output to more than one stage. Create a table type at dictionary level for final internal table in our report program and xml conversion program. Infosphere datastage for enterprise xml data integration. Now, lets actually use an xslt stylesheet to transform xml data into html data. This article provides stepbystep instructions for importing xml schemas into the schema library manager, parsing xml files, composing xml documents, and writing them into db2 purexml. When i try to move this data into an xml stage the job is running successfully but it is not creating any file in the path defined in options tab of output stage.

Advanced data processing in ibm infosphere datastage v11. It is called within another transformation, and returns a value to that transformation. An xml transformation language is a programming language designed specifically to transform an input xml document into an output document which satisfies some specific goal there are two special cases of transformation. Create maps that transform xml between formats in azure logic apps with enterprise integration pack. Apr 16, 2020 a well formed xml document can be validated against a xsd xml schema to validate it 3xpath a valid and well formed xml should be navigated through to pick up an appropriate data from the xml. These capabilities are based on a unique stateoftheart technology that allows you to parse and compose any complex xml structure from and to a relational form, as well as to a separate hierarchical form.

In this blog im not going to talk about xml input, xml output or xml transformation step. In order to transform the xml to abap internal table, i decided to use simple transformation. Creating xml files using hierarchical stage in ibm datastage. You can build a job that uses the hierarchical data stage, xml composer and hjoin steps to create a hierarchical structure. Visual studio team services release xml transformation doesn. Java xml parser read and parse xml file in java edureka. Common datasource formats include relational databases, xml, json and flat.

In the data transformation stage, a series of rules or functions are applied to the extracted data in order to prepare it for loading into the end target. Xml parsing refers to going through an xml document in order to access or modify data. The xml editor lets you associate an xslt style sheet with an xml document, perform the transformation, and view the output. Xml schema definition xsd assets ibm infosphere information. The first trick is to load the entire xml file into a single column of a single row. The usual process involves converting documents, but data conversions sometimes involve the conversion of a program from one computer language to. Thanks a million to bram ruttens aka skeltavik for identifying security issues in this tool and having the integrity to report them. In this section, an xslt transform is used to translate xml input data to html output. Net has a xml control present in the toolbox and using that control we can do the xsl transformation first it loads the xml content in a variable using file.

Use the hierarchical data stage to parse, compose, and transform xml data. Apr 05, 2009 just wanted to quickly add some more information to my last post on the same topic discovering a hidden gem. All you need to know is the structure of your xml and appropriate xml paths in your xsd. Configuring the xml input stage xmls are widely used in enterprises for exchanging messages and at some point or the other you are going to have to extract the data out of xml messages. I want to get this simple sample going so i can move on to the actual xml files that i wish to transform to update databases.

Xml file transformations made easy with pilotfish interface. You can create each example yourself, by following the stepbystep instructions, or you can import the finished job and explore it on your own. Liquid technologies provides ingenious software for complying with the w3c standards. Jan 07, 20 here by i am mentioning a sample report program to download the internal table data into xml file. File transform task azure pipelines microsoft docs. Easily converts xml to htmlxmletc, using stylesheets. Display xml data as html using xsl transformation in asp. Transforming xml data with xslt the java tutorials. Ibm infosphere job consists of individual stages that are linked together. Usually, a stage has minimum of one data input andor one data output. A transformation is basically used to represent a set of rules, which define the data flow and how the data is loaded into the targets. Configuring the xml input stage etl and data warehouse links. Download for xml software, json software, data transformation, code generation and web service tools.

Many of the data stage users knows how to load sequential files, csv files and tables using data stage. It is an iceberg stage like the data quality stages it looks like a single stage but its got a hell of a lot under the hood, which is a terrible mixed metaphor or if you like a hierarchical metaphor. Build these sample jobs that parse and compose xml data. By using these technologies, electronic data described using the xml format can be viewed via web browser or printed media. The hierarchical data stage is available in the real time section of the palette in the ibm infosphere datastage and qualitystage designer. Automate metadata conversion from ibm ds into xml and import the metadata in another format into informatica powercenter. Mar 17, 2011 learn how to use the xml stage in ibm infosphere datastage 8. This tutorial will provide you with the ability to convert or transform historical data from an xml database whether a single file or several linked documents into a variety of different presentationscondensed tables, exhaustive lists or paragraphed narrativesand file formats. This obe tutorial describes and shows you how to create an oracle data integrator odi interface that will import an xml file into a database table client.

796 1066 356 1519 310 400 1276 439 985 1211 632 49 184 689 55 152 973 1075 933 917 710 1364 1462 1372 1499 1473 96 586 1137 125 755 465 658 7 32 1337 1462